通过Dede后台安全清空数据库数据操作指南
一、操作前准备工作
在执行数据库清空前需完成以下准备:
- 完整备份数据库(通过phpMyAdmin或后台备份功能)
- 关闭网站前台访问权限(设置临时维护页面)
- 确认管理员账号具备数据库操作权限
- 记录当前数据库版本及表结构信息
二、后台清空数据库步骤
- 登录DedeCMS后台(默认路径:http://域名/dede/)
- 导航至【系统】→【数据库管理】模块
- 勾选需要清空的数据表(多选支持批量操作)
- 执行清空操作前二次确认弹窗
- 验证清空结果(通过数据表记录数检测)
若需彻底删除表结构,可使用SQL命令行执行DROP TABLE
语句
三、注意事项与风险提示
关键风险控制点包括:
- 清空操作不可逆,务必确认数据表用途
- 保留系统核心表(如
dede_sysconfig
) - 避免清空正在使用的会话表
- 操作完成后需更新系统缓存
四、替代性数据清理方案
推荐采用以下安全替代方案:
方案 | 操作路径 | 适用场景 |
---|---|---|
TRUNCATE命令 | phpMyAdmin操作 | 快速清空非系统表 |
DELETE语句 | SQL命令行工具 | 选择性删除数据 |
数据表重命名 | 数据库管理工具 | 临时隔离数据 |
操作总结
通过DedeCMS后台清空数据库需严格遵循备份-验证-执行的标准化流程,建议优先采用TRUNCATE替代直接删除表结构。对于包含木马等特殊情况,可结合SQL注入检测工具进行深度清理